Nothing Phone 2: Design Excellence and Beyond
The Nothing Phone 2 is a standout in the smartphone realm due to its extraordinary design and exclusive Glyph interface, which uses LEDs on the screen to deliver notifications in a distinctive manner. It’s more than just a mid-range phone; it borders on high-end territory, thanks to its flexible 6.7-inch LPTO AMOLED display and the high-performance Snapdragon 8 Gen 1 processor.
With a substantial RAM capacity of up to 12 GB and storage options of up to 512 GB, it’s a powerhouse. Its dual 50 MP rear camera captures stunning photos, while the 32 MP front camera doesn’t disappoint with selfies. The base model, featuring 8 GB of RAM and 128 GB of storage, comes in at 649 euros, but you can often find it on sale for a bit less.
Google Pixel 7a: Camera Excellence and Longevity
The Google Pixel 7a distinguishes itself with its attractive price point, impressive camera capabilities, and the promise of receiving Android updates ahead of the competition. It guarantees Android updates until at least May 2026 and security updates until at least May 7, 2028. Boasting a spacious 6.1-inch fluid screen and the same G2 processor found in the Google Pixel 7 Pro, it’s a device laden with security features.
Despite its battery’s all-day life, it can stretch to an impressive three days on a single charge. Its main attraction is the 64 MP wide-angle Quad Bayer Quad PD camera, capable of capturing stellar photos and videos. Priced at approximately 500 euros, it often comes with enticing discounts.
Xiaomi 13 Lite: Compact Yet Powerful
Don’t be fooled by its compact size; the Xiaomi 13 Lite punches above its weight in terms of performance. It lacks wireless charging, a feature not commonly found in mid-range phones, especially those at this price point. It’s available for 399 euros through Xiaomi’s promotions and can sometimes be found for even less online.
With a sizable 6.55-inch AMOLED screen boasting a 120 Hz refresh rate, it’s powered by a robust Snapdragon 7 Gen 1 processor paired with 8 GB of RAM. Its 50 MP wide-angle camera delivers impressive photos, supported by an 8 MP ultra-wide-angle lens and a 2 MP macro lens. The 32 MP selfie camera shines as well. Its numerous modes and features contribute to its overall appeal, complemented by an all-day battery with 4500 mAh capacity and 67W turbo charging.
Samsung Galaxy A54: Powerful Performance and Superb Photography
The Samsung Galaxy A54 is a mid-range smartphone that packs a punch with its impressive features. It boasts a 6.4-inch Super AMOLED screen with FHD+ resolution, a 120 Hz refresh rate, and a high-performance Exynos 1380 processor paired with 8 GB of RAM. Storage options go up to 256 GB and are expandable with a memory card.
Photography enthusiasts will appreciate its 50 MP main lens, complemented by a 12 MP wide-angle lens and a 5 MP macro lens. With an IP67 rating for dust and water resistance and a host of connectivity options including WiFi 6, Bluetooth 5.3, and NFC, it offers a premium experience. While its standard price is 540 euros for the 256 GB variant, Samsung often offers it for just 439.20 euros on their website.
Our Final Verdict
Although we mentioned that the decision might seem straightforward, the reality is that it’s a challenging choice when presented with such impressive options. Ultimately, the decision lies with you. While the Nothing Phone 2 is a stellar device, its higher price tag places it out of reach for many. Our top pick is the Samsung Galaxy A54, primarily due to its exceptional processor, impressive screen, and remarkable camera capabilities.
Samsung is known for its commitment to updates, and some of its devices rival Google in this regard. Launching with Android 13, it promises four years of updates. When you factor in its competitive pricing and the exceptional value it offers, the Samsung Galaxy A54 emerges as our preferred choice.
